數(shù)據(jù)累加寄存器是一種在數(shù)字電路和計(jì)算機(jī)系統(tǒng)中常見的重要組件。它用于存儲(chǔ)和處理二進(jìn)制數(shù)據(jù),并能夠?qū)崿F(xiàn)數(shù)據(jù)的累加功能。本文將介紹數(shù)據(jù)累加寄存器的定義、功能和特點(diǎn)。
1.什么是數(shù)據(jù)累加寄存器
數(shù)據(jù)累加寄存器是一種用于存儲(chǔ)和累加數(shù)據(jù)的寄存器。寄存器是一種用于存儲(chǔ)臨時(shí)數(shù)據(jù)的元件,而數(shù)據(jù)累加寄存器專門用來進(jìn)行數(shù)據(jù)的累加操作。它由多個(gè)存儲(chǔ)單元組成,每個(gè)存儲(chǔ)單元都可以存儲(chǔ)一個(gè)二進(jìn)制位。通過控制信號(hào)和時(shí)鐘脈沖的作用,數(shù)據(jù)累加寄存器可以按照一定的規(guī)則對(duì)輸入的數(shù)據(jù)進(jìn)行累加,并輸出累加后的結(jié)果。
2.數(shù)據(jù)累加寄存器的功能
數(shù)據(jù)累加寄存器具有以下主要功能:
2.1 累加操作
數(shù)據(jù)累加寄存器的核心功能是進(jìn)行數(shù)據(jù)的累加操作。它能夠接受輸入的數(shù)據(jù),并將其與已存儲(chǔ)的累加結(jié)果相加,然后將新的累加結(jié)果保存在寄存器中。這樣,在每次累加操作之后,寄存器中的值都會(huì)發(fā)生變化,以反映累加后的最新結(jié)果。
2.2 存儲(chǔ)數(shù)據(jù)
除了進(jìn)行累加操作外,數(shù)據(jù)累加寄存器還可以被用作存儲(chǔ)數(shù)據(jù)的臨時(shí)存儲(chǔ)器。它可以暫時(shí)保存輸入的數(shù)據(jù),并在需要時(shí)提供給其他部分使用。這種存儲(chǔ)功能使得數(shù)據(jù)累加寄存器能夠在計(jì)算機(jī)系統(tǒng)和數(shù)字電路中起到重要的作用。
3.數(shù)據(jù)累加寄存器的特點(diǎn)
數(shù)據(jù)累加寄存器具有以下幾個(gè)特點(diǎn):
3.1 可重復(fù)使用
數(shù)據(jù)累加寄存器是一種可重復(fù)使用的元件。它可以在不同的時(shí)間段或不同的計(jì)算過程中多次使用,從而實(shí)現(xiàn)對(duì)多個(gè)數(shù)據(jù)進(jìn)行累加操作。這種可重復(fù)使用的特性使得數(shù)據(jù)累加寄存器在計(jì)算機(jī)系統(tǒng)和數(shù)字電路中具有廣泛的應(yīng)用前景。
3.2 高速運(yùn)算
由于數(shù)據(jù)累加寄存器通常由硬件電路實(shí)現(xiàn),其內(nèi)部運(yùn)算速度非???。相比于通過軟件實(shí)現(xiàn)的累加操作,數(shù)據(jù)累加寄存器可以提供更高的運(yùn)算速度和效率。這使得它適用于對(duì)大量數(shù)據(jù)進(jìn)行快速累加的場(chǎng)景。
3.3 累加結(jié)果可讀取
數(shù)據(jù)累加寄存器不僅可以實(shí)現(xiàn)數(shù)據(jù)的累加,還可以將累加結(jié)果輸出供其他部分使用。通過輸出端口,外部電路或計(jì)算機(jī)系統(tǒng)可以讀取寄存器中存儲(chǔ)的累加結(jié)果,并進(jìn)行進(jìn)一步處理或顯示。這種特點(diǎn)使得數(shù)據(jù)累加寄存器成為許多數(shù)字系統(tǒng)和算法的重要組成部分。
數(shù)據(jù)累加寄存器在數(shù)字電路和計(jì)算機(jī)系統(tǒng)中具有廣泛的應(yīng)用。它能夠?qū)崿F(xiàn)數(shù)據(jù)的累加操作,同時(shí)具備存儲(chǔ)數(shù)據(jù)的功能。由于其可重復(fù)使用、高速運(yùn)算和累加結(jié)果可讀取等特點(diǎn),數(shù)據(jù)累加寄存器成為了許多算法和模塊化設(shè)計(jì)中不可或缺的組件。隨著技術(shù)的不斷發(fā)展,數(shù)據(jù)累加寄存器的性能和容量也在不斷提升,使其更適用于各種應(yīng)用場(chǎng)景。例如,在圖像處理、信號(hào)處理、數(shù)據(jù)壓縮和算法加速等領(lǐng)域中,數(shù)據(jù)累加寄存器被廣泛運(yùn)用。